
计算机的多媒体技术已经广泛普及, 对于一般的用户来说, 采用可视化编程工具是的选择, VB程序设计语言就是其中一个典型的代表。Visual Basic是Microsoft Windows的编程语言。Visual Basic是在一个集成开发环境(IDE)中创建的,IDE使得程序员可以方便地创建、运行和调试Visual Basic程序。Visual Basic是世界上使用最广泛的快速应用程序开发语言。为提高大家学习VB的兴趣,在这里,我们以一个简单的加法程序来体验一下VB的强大功能。
首先我们启动VB,在出现"新建工程"对话框后,选择"标准EXE",单击"打开"按钮,即进入如下图的VB开发环境。
第一步:单击工具箱中的"TextBox(文本框)"图标 ,移动鼠标指针到窗体Form1上,这时鼠标指针变成了"+"形状。拖出3个并排的有一点间距的方框出来,里面有text1、text2、text3的字样,分别选中它们,按鼠标退格键删除这些字样。再单击"Label(标签)"图标A,在刚才的3个方框之间拖2个标签框,分别键入加号"+"和等于号"=",最后单击"Command(命令按钮)"图标 ,在窗体的下方拖出一个按钮出来,拖出一个带有Command1字样的按钮,直接写上"计算"二字。如图所示:
第二步:双击"计算"按钮,会出现如下的代码窗口:
在Private Sub Command1_Click()和End Sub之间写上如下代码:
M = Val (Text1Text)
N = Val (Text2Text)
K = Val (Text3Text)
If m + n = k Then
Label1Caption = "正确!"
Else
Label1Caption = "错误!"
End If
第三步:关闭代码窗口,点"运行"---"启动"。在文本框中分别填写2、5、7,再点"计算"按钮,看窗体上出现什么文字,关闭Forml,再"启动",填写3、5、7后"计算",看窗体上出现什么文字。这时你会发现,在输入第一次数据时,会显示正确!在输入第二次数据时,会显示错误!
第四步:最后,我们来保存这个程序:首先点按"文件"----"生成工程"----选择保存地点为"C:\",文件名为"jiafa"----"确定"。再到"C:\"中去,找到这个"jiafa"文件,我们可以从它的后缀名中得知,这是个不依赖VB程序可以独立运行的可执行程序。运行一下,很有成就感吧。
短短四步,我们就可以编制出一个简单的加法程序,可见,软件的编制并不是那么神秘,只要你肯专心学习,一定会取得非凡成就的。以上程序已在vb60调试通过。以上所讲的只是VB的一些基本 *** 作,仅取抛砖引玉的作用,希望各位VB高手能提出更多更好的方法,让我们在学习VB的过程中不断地得到提高。
一个简易的计算器的。可以无限加。。把乘除减都删除了,你改下+好就可以换
#include<stdioh>
#include<mathh>
double com(double op1,double op2,char op)
{
if(op=='+') return op1+op2;
if(op=='-') return op1-op2;
if(op=='') return op1op2;
if(op=='/') return op1/op2;
}
int main()
{
int i=0,j=0,t=0;
double x,y;
char c;
char b[100]={};
double a[100]={};
while(1)
{
scanf("%lf",&a[i]);i++;
scanf("%c",&b[j]);
if(b[j]=='\n') break;
j++;
}
for(i=0;i<j;i++)
{
if(b[i]=='+')
{
c=b[i];x=a[i];y=a[i+1];
a[i+1]=com(x,y,c);
}
}
printf("%2lf\n",a[i]);
}
#include <stdioh> //printf() need
#include <timeh> //time() need
#include <stdlibh> //srand() need
int main()
{
int a, b ;
srand(time(NULL)) ; //设置随机种子
a=rand()%100; //生成一个100以内的数
b=rand()%100;
printf("%d+%d=%d", a,b,a+b );
return 0;
}
//程序如下,加法
减法各25道
#include<stdioh>
#include<timeh>
#include<stdlibh>
void
main()
{
int
i,a,b,c,score=0;
srand((unsigned)time(NULL));
for(i=1;i<=50;i++)
{
a=rand()%89+10;
b=rand()%89+10;
c=rand()%198;
if(i<=25)
{
printf("%d+%d=%d\n",a,b,c);
if(c==a+b)
{printf("正确!\n");
score+=2;
}
else
printf("错误!\n");
}
else
{
printf("%d-%d=%d\n",a,b,c);
if(c==a-b)
{printf("正确!\n");
score+=2;
}
else
printf("错误!\n");
}
}
printf("总分为:%d\n",score);
}
#include <stdioh>
void main()
{
//定义变量储存数据
double a,b;
char c;
//提示并接收数据
printf("请任意输入两个浮点数(以逗号隔开):");
scanf("%lf,%lf",&a,&b);
//提示输入运算符
printf("请输入+(加)或-(减)进行运算:");
scanf("%c",&c);
//进行判断
if(c=="+")
{
printf("%lf%c%lf=%lf/n",a,c,b,a+b);
}
else if(c=="-")
{
printf("%lf%c%lf=%lf/n",a,c,b,a-b);
}
eles if(c!="+" || c!="-")
{
printf("输入错误!/n");
}
}
以上就是关于用VB设计一个简单的加法程序全部的内容,包括:用VB设计一个简单的加法程序、求高手用C语言写个加法程序哈~、编写一个简单的加法程序,随机生成两个100以内的整数位求出他们的和并输出。我才接触c语言,要求这个等相关内容解答,如果想了解更多相关内容,可以关注我们,你们的支持是我们更新的动力!
欢迎分享,转载请注明来源:内存溢出
微信扫一扫
支付宝扫一扫
评论列表(0条)